The Bahamian Office of the Attorney General and Ministry of Legal Affairs May 28 posted online VAT Amendment (No. 2) Bill, 2025. The bill includes measures to: 1) introduce tiered penalties for false VAT declarations in property transfers; 2) require real estate agents to file declarations for newly-constructed dwellings, with joint liability for penalties for non-compliance; 3) disallow input VAT deductions for major construction unless it involves a taxable property supply; 4) provide detailed carryforward rules for excess credits and refund claims, which claims must be filed within one year of eligibility; 5) increase VAT to 10 percent from 5 ...
